Quick Stats:
- Total Time: 25-30 minutes including warm-up and cool-down
- Equipment Needed: Yoga mat required, light dumbbells (5-10 lbs) optional
- Difficulty Level: Intermediate
- Calories Burned: Approximately 200-300 calories depending on intensity
Warm-Up (5 Minutes)
Before diving into your workout, it's crucial to prepare your muscles and joints. This 5-minute warm-up will elevate your heart rate and enhance mobility.
-
Arm Circles
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: 30 seconds forward, 30 seconds backward. Keep arms straight and move in small circles.
-
Bodyweight Squats
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Stand shoulder-width apart, lower into a squat for 2 seconds, hold for 1 second at the bottom, and return up in 2 seconds.
-
High Knees
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Drive knees towards your chest at a quick pace. Maintain a tall posture.
-
Lateral Lunges
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Step to the side, bending the knee while keeping the opposite leg straight. Alternate sides.
-
Torso Twists
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Stand with feet shoulder-width apart, twist your torso side to side, keeping your hips stable.
Essential Workouts for Full Body Fat Loss
1. Burpees (Full Body Exercise)
- Reps: 10 reps
- Sets: 3 sets
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Land softly and keep your core tight during the jump.
- Modification: Step back instead of jumping to make it easier; add a push-up for a challenge.
2. Dumbbell Thrusters (Strength + Cardio)
- Reps: 12 reps
- Sets: 3 sets
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your elbows high when you press overhead.
- Modification: Use bodyweight squats instead of dumbbells for an easier version; increase weight for a harder challenge.
3. Mountain Climbers (Core + Cardio)
- Duration: 30 seconds
- Sets: 3 sets
- Rest: 30 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Keep your back flat and drive your knees towards your chest quickly.
- Modification: Slow down the pace for easier; add a twist for a more advanced version.
4. Plank to Push-Up (Core + Upper Body)
- Reps: 8 reps
- Sets: 3 sets
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Maintain a straight line from head to heels.
- Modification: Drop to your knees for an easier version; increase reps for more intensity.
5. Jumping Lunges (Legs + Cardio)
- Duration: 30 seconds
- Sets: 3 sets
- Rest: 45 seconds between sets
- Form Cue: Land softly, ensuring your front knee doesn't extend over your toes.
- Modification: Step back into a lunge instead of jumping for an easier version; add weights for a harder challenge.

Cool-Down (3-5 Minutes)
After your workout, it's vital to cool down to aid recovery and flexibility.
-
Child's Pose
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Kneel and sit back on your heels, stretch arms forward, and breathe deeply.
-
Standing Forward Bend
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Bend at the hips, let your head hang, and feel the stretch in your hamstrings.
-
Cat-Cow Stretch
- Duration: 1 minute
- Cues: Alternate between arching your back and rounding it, focusing on deep breathing.
Conclusion and Next Steps
These 5 essential workouts can help you achieve full body fat loss effectively, even with a busy schedule in 2026. Aim to perform this routine 3 times a week with rest days in between. As you get stronger, consider increasing the intensity by adding more reps or reducing rest times.
